Safety Alerts

Severe renal impairment, neutropenia, thrombocytopenia, peripheral sensory neuropathy

Important Warnings

Moderate renal impairment
monitor renal function, reduce dose
History of sensitivity to platinum compounds
monitor for allergic reactions, discontinue immediately if anaphylactoid reactions develop, Grade 4 diarihoea, Warn patient of possibility of persistent sensory neuropathy following treatment
Perform a neurological ex-amination before each dose
discontinue or reduce dose if paraesthesia or dysaesthesia are present
Perform full blood count with white cell differential before each dose
delay or reduce dose if Grade 3-4 neutropenia or thrombocytopenia has occurred

Pregnancy & Lactation

Pregnancy
Positive evidence of risk: Avoid
Lactation
Contraindicated. Discontinue breast-feeding
